🌿 Wall Decor: Painting Your Walls with Personality

Blank walls scream boredom, so splash them with bohemian flair! Hang woven tapestries that ripple like a desert breeze or frame vintage botanical prints that wink at your inner plant parent. Macramé wall hangings, with their knotted charm, add texture that feels like a hug from a quirky aunt. Try a gallery wall with mismatched frames—think thrift store finds mixed with your grandma’s old mirrors. Pro tip: place a large round mirror above your bed to reflect candlelight and make your room feel like a starry night. 🌸 Plants & Flowers: Breathing Life into Your Space

Plants are the heartbeat of a boho bedroom. Drape a pothos vine over a shelf, letting it cascade like a green waterfall. Pop a monstera in a woven basket for that jungle vibe or cluster small succulents on your nightstand for low-maintenance charm. Fresh flowers in a rustic vase scream romance—try wildflowers for that “I just wandered through a meadow” look. One time, I overdid it with a fern that grew so wild it nearly ate my lamp. Lesson learned: space them out, but let them thrive. Plants don’t just decorate; they breathe calm into your soul.

🧺 Storage Boxes & Baskets: Taming the Chaos with Style

Boho doesn’t mean messy, so grab some storage boxes and baskets to keep your stuff in check. Woven seagrass baskets under the bed hide your extra blankets while looking effortlessly chic. Stack a few lidded rattan boxes on a shelf for jewelry or random knickknacks. I once tossed all my chargers into a colorful woven basket, and suddenly my nightstand looked curated, not cluttered. These pieces double as decor, blending function with that free-spirited aesthetic. Your room stays serene, and your sanity stays intact.

🏺 Flower Pots & Planters: Tiny Homes for Your Greenery

Flower pots and planters are your plants’ stylish outfits. Go for terracotta pots with hand-painted patterns or ceramic planters in earthy tones like sage or mustard. Mix sizes—tall ones for corners, small ones for shelves. I saw a friend use a cracked teapot as a planter, and it was pure boho magic. Place a few on a wooden ladder shelf for height and drama. These pots don’t just hold plants; they tell stories of artisans and far-off markets, grounding your space in wanderlust.

🕯️ Candle Holders & Candles: Setting the Mood

Candles are the boho bedroom’s secret weapon. Scatter tea lights in hammered metal holders across your dresser for a soft, flickering glow. A chunky pillar candle in a ceramic holder on your nightstand adds drama. Scented ones—like lavender or sandalwood—wrap you in calm, but unscented work if you’re sensitive. I once lit so many candles my room looked like a séance, but it felt divine. Group them in odd numbers (three or five) for that organic, effortless look. They’re not just decor; they’re mood-setters.

🎨 Tying It All Together: Layout Tips for Zen

Now, let’s arrange this boho paradise. Place your bed against a wall with a tapestry above it, flanked by mismatched nightstands—one with a lamp, the other with a plant. Angle a large mirror in a corner to catch light. Tuck storage baskets under a bench at the foot of your bed. Scatter candles and vases on surfaces, but leave breathing room—boho thrives on balance. A friend’s bedroom felt like a cluttered market stall until she spaced things out; now it’s a serene escape. Keep furniture low and cozy, like a rug that begs you to sink your toes in.
